111.06 RECORDING OF MINUTES; PUBLICATION.
   (a)   Each secretary of each respective municipal body and the Clerk, if the meeting is established by one or more members of Council, shall promptly record, prepare, file and maintain the minutes of each regular or special meeting of the respective municipal body and open the minutes to public inspection.
   (b)   If, in the event the secretary or the Clerk is unable to attend any such regular or special meeting for the purpose of recording the minutes, the minutes shall be recorded, prepared, filed, maintained and published by another person designated by the secretary or the Clerk, for that purpose.
   (c)   If, in the event an executive session is held in compliance with Ohio R.C. 121.22, and as more explicitly set forth in Section 111.05, the person calling the meeting shall insure the minutes of the meeting in which the executive session occurred reflects the general subject matter of discussions in executive sessions as authorized under Ohio R.C. 121.22(G) and Section 111.05.
(Ord. 2020-140. Passed 10-8-20.)
